So much better than the first book!! Absolutel delight. Every part is delightful, easy to read and fun.

Kind of Miss Marple meets Midsomer Murders but quirkier and funnier!!
Can't wait to return to Coopers Chase in book three!

Note reading the first book is not an absolute must, but you won't get the dynamics if you don't (and it won't be as funny and delightful). Read the 1st book. It's not bad, but not as good nor as well paced as this one.  Then jump to this one with delight!
